About the Location

A Tribute to American Heroes

Veterans Memorial Park is located in the Eastex Jensen neighborhood of Houston, Texas. The park serves as a tribute to American veterans, honoring their sacrifices and contributions.

Covering an area of approximately 21 acres, this urban green space provides a peaceful environment for reflection and recreation.

Historical Significance

The park was established to commemorate the service of American armed forces, with a particular focus on those who fought in World War II. It features various memorials and monuments dedicated to veterans, including the Vietnam Fallen Warriors Monument, which pays homage to those who served in the Vietnam War.

Natural Beauty and Recreation

Veterans Memorial Park offers a combination of natural beauty and recreational facilities. The park's landscape includes lush greenery and scenic trails, allowing visitors to enjoy nature within the city limits.

These trails provide opportunities for walking, jogging, and leisurely strolls through the park's grounds.

Community Space

While serving as a place of remembrance, the park also functions as a community gathering space. It provides areas for picnicking and relaxation, allowing local residents and visitors to enjoy outdoor activities in a serene setting.
